Output 18619ba8e116426d0661c3d0a6380ddd00c1552ba0b7666b5b10ca771e5a780b:0

value
12580605
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bed31730418bf91ab1026d21b3e1397bdbe1139 OP_EQUALVERIFY OP_CHECKSIG
address
13YfPeesFDrkQjJUeG41oTVnAVT3hEAfKL
transaction
18619ba8e116426d0661c3d0a6380ddd00c1552ba0b7666b5b10ca771e5a780b
spent
true